History is never just one story—it’s a collection of perspectives, shaped by time, experience, and who gets to tell it. Parallel Pasts: Two Sides to Every Story takes you through the streets of Ste. Genevieve, Missouri. Uncover the town’s history by exploring how multiple people experienced the same events in different ways—and how our understanding has evolved over the years.
This free hour long walking tour is being offered through a collaboration between Ste. Genevieve National Historical Park and Felix Vallé House State Historic Site.
